We think this is how you could land Machine Learning Engineer
✨Tip Number 1
Familiarise yourself with the latest trends in machine learning and AI. Follow industry leaders on social media, read relevant blogs, and participate in online forums to stay updated. This knowledge will not only help you during interviews but also demonstrate your passion for the field.
✨Tip Number 2
Build a portfolio showcasing your machine learning projects. Include examples of model design, training, and deployment that highlight your skills. Having tangible evidence of your work can set you apart from other candidates and give you an edge in discussions.
✨Tip Number 3
Network with professionals in the machine learning community. Attend meetups, webinars, or conferences to connect with others in the field. These connections can lead to job referrals and insider information about opportunities at companies like us.
✨Tip Number 4
Prepare for technical interviews by practising coding challenges and system design problems related to machine learning. Use platforms like LeetCode or HackerRank to sharpen your skills. Being well-prepared will boost your confidence and improve your chances of impressing the interviewers.
